#978D26 Hex color

#978D26

The hexadecimal color code #978D26 corresponds to the code RGB( 151, 141, 38 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,59 level), green (at 0,55 level) and blue (at 0,15 level). Its brightness is 37% and its saturation is 59%. It is composed of red at 45%, green at 42% and blue at 11%.
